• <nav id="kggui"></nav>
  • <optgroup id="kggui"></optgroup>
  • <menu id="kggui"></menu><xmp id="kggui"><nav id="kggui"></nav>
    <menu id="kggui"><menu id="kggui"></menu></menu>
    <nav id="kggui"></nav>

    sql語句java

    關于JAVA中SQL語句的性能調整原則

    java訪問數據庫使用的試jdbc 性能調整的原則同數據庫服務器有很大的關系 建議你還是好好的看看你的數據庫說明 以更好調優 有以下基本原則: (1)充分利用索引,如果有索引,查詢條件子句的字段順序應盡量保持一直, (2)標志類字段,應盡量放置在條件子句的前面,應避免標志性字段的空值 (3)應避免使用matches、like此類的語句,因為它們會全表掃描;如果必須使用,盡量將其放在條件子句的后面,以盡量縮小全表掃描范圍 (4)臨時表和視圖試提高效率的好辦法 (3)。

    JAVA中SQL語句的表達格式

    是到數據庫嗎? 我這有個很長的了.這個是連數據庫用的import *.* ;public class DataBase { public static Connection getConnection() { Connection cn = null ; try { *e("*verDriver") ; cn = *nection("jdbc:microsoft:sqlserver://127.0.0.1:1433","sa","1234") ; } catch (Exception ex) { } return cn ; }}還有一個程序模塊, 可是不 能發啊. 說重復字太多了. 不好意思啊 希望對你有幫助了。

    java 中使用sql語句

    import *.*;

    /*

    * 新建一個工程,用下面的main()函數代替新建工程里的main()函數

    */

    public static void main(String[] args) {

    try {

    *e("*Driver");

    String url = "jdbc:oracle:thin:@172.19.16.15:1521:common";

    String user = "cvbom6";

    String pwd = "dcvbom6";

    Connection conn = *nection(url, user, pwd);

    // renturn conn;

    Statement stmt = *Statement();

    ResultSet rs = stmt

    .executeQuery("select max(*) from ty_student t");

    while (*()) {

    String a = *ing(1);

    *n(a);

    }

    } catch (Exception e) {

    *tackTrace();

    }

    }

    java下常用SQL語句整理

    其實JAVA就是寫一個SQL的語句,然后傳到SQL軟件中

    所以所用的是什么數據庫就決定了你要傳入什么格式的語句,貌似軟件不同語法會稍微有點不同的

    比如說你用的是MySQL,那么你就得看MySQL都有什么語句,跟JAVA沒什么關系,它既是提供僅僅是一個平臺,讓你可以通過JAVA去操作數據庫,就是跟windows一樣是個平臺,所以你用什么數據庫想要SQL語句就看該軟件的說明文檔.

    這個總結。我自認沒那么猛。我用的是MySQL,所以只有它的說明文檔,你想知道的都是句法

    鏈接ht tp://aja **boo k/mysql/* 去掉其中的空格

    最后祝您生活愉快!

    java:sql 語句添加內容

    public class Test {

    public String change(String str){

    String start = "select";

    String key = *ing(*f("t")+2,*f("from")-1);

    key = " length("+key+") ";

    String last = *ing(*f("from"),*());

    return start + key + last;

    }

    public static void main(String[] args) {

    Test test = new Test();

    String sql1 = "select name from usertable;";

    String sql2 = "select password from table";

    *n( *(sql1) );

    *n( *(sql2) );

    }

    }

    java中的sql語句

    是的,用的是oracle的序列,oracle特有的序列 SEQUENCE 。

    在oracle中sequence就是所謂的序列號,每次取的時候它會自動增加,一般用在需要按序列號排序的地方。

    1、Create Sequence

    你首先要有CREATE SEQUENCE或者CREATE ANY SEQUENCE權限,

    CREATE SEQUENCE emp_sequence

    INCREMENT BY 1 -- 每次加幾個

    START WITH 1 -- 從1開始計數

    NOMAXVALUE -- 不設置最大值

    NOCYCLE -- 一直累加,不循環

    CACHE 10;

    一旦定義了emp_sequence,你就可以用CURRVAL,NEXTVAL

    CURRVAL=返回 sequence的當前值

    NEXTVAL=增加sequence的值,然后返回 sequence 值

    比如:

    emp_*L

    emp_*L

    可以使用sequence的地方:

    - 不包含子查詢、snapshot、VIEW的 SELECT 語句

    - INSERT語句的子查詢中

    - NSERT語句的VALUES中

    - UPDATE 的 SET中

    可以看如下例子:

    INSERT INTO emp VALUES

    (*l, 'LEWIS', 'CLERK',7902, SYSDATE, 1200, NULL, 20);

    SELECT *l FROM DUAL;

    但是要注意的是:

    - 第一次NEXTVAL返回的是初始值;隨后的NEXTVAL會自動增加你定義的INCREMENT BY值,然后返回增加后的值。CURRVAL 總是返回當前SEQUENCE的值,但是在第一次NEXTVAL初始化之后才能使用CURRVAL,否則會出錯。一次NEXTVAL會增加一次SEQUENCE的值,所以如果你在同一個語句里面使用多個NEXTVAL,其值就是不一樣的。明白?

    - 如果指定CACHE值,ORACLE就可以預先在內存里面放置一些sequence,這樣存取的快些。cache里面的取完后,oracle自動再取一組到cache。 使用cache或許會跳號, 比如數據庫突然不正常down掉(shutdown abort),cache中的sequence就會丟失. 所以可以在create sequence的時候用nocache防止這種情況。

    2、Alter Sequence

    你或者是該sequence的owner,或者有ALTER ANY SEQUENCE 權限才能改動sequence. 可以alter除start至以外的所有sequence參數.如果想要改變start值,必須 drop sequence 再 re-create .

    Alter sequence 的例子

    ALTER SEQUENCE emp_sequence

    INCREMENT BY 10

    MAXVALUE 10000

    CYCLE -- 到10000后從頭開始

    NOCACHE ;

    影響Sequence的初始化參數:

    SEQUENCE_CACHE_ENTRIES =設置能同時被cache的sequence數目。

    可以很簡單的Drop Sequence

    DROP SEQUENCE order_seq;

    Java如何對sql語句進行轉義

    使用apache提供的一個工具包 common-lang可以輕松實現對sql進行轉義和反轉義,在2。

    3-3。0版本之間有一個工具類StringEscapeUtils,這個工具類提供了很多方法,利用此工具類可以實現對xml,html,java,sql等進行轉義和反轉義。

    想要使用的話要從apache官網下載common-lang。jar,我下載的是2。

    6版本,不要下載3。0之后的版本,據說3。

    0之后取消了對sql進行轉義的方法。然后引入到項目中就可以使用啦。

    常用方法有以下幾個: sql轉義/反轉義 StringEscapeUtils。 escapeSql(String sql)/Sql(String sql) 2。

    xml轉義/反轉義 StringEscapeUtils。escapeXml(String xml)/Xml(String xml) 3。

    html轉義/反轉義 StringEscapeUtils。 escapeHtml(String html)/Html(String html) 4。

    Java轉義/反轉義 StringEscapeUtils。escapeJava(String 。

    如何在java語句中用sql命令引用java變量

    int uid=1;

    String sql="select * from users where uid="+uid

    樓上這個是整型變量

    String ss=“test”;

    String sql="select * from users where uid="+“'ss'”就是了,先雙引號,后單引號,雙引號承接你前面sql語句里的雙引號,而單引號表示你的變量,記住只有是變量才有單引號,我給你舉個例,如果在mysql中使用函數now(),就應該這樣寫:

    sql="select * from users where date=”+“now()”;沒有單引號,

    上面這三種在sql語句中加入其它符號的方式,你自己體會一下

    轉載請注明出處華閱文章網 » sql語句java

    短句

    if語句的執行順序

    閱讀(1246)

    寫出if語句的書寫格式與執行順序 IF語句根據指定的條件來確定語句執行順序,共有3種類型。1、 用于門閂控制的IF語句書寫格式:IF 條件 THEN&lt;順序處理語句>END IF;條件成立,順序處理語句執行,否則不執行。2、 用于二選一控制的IF語句書寫

    短句

    sql2008in語句

    閱讀(527)

    SQL in查詢語句 在數據庫中有一個pzdz 這是個字段嗎?里面的是數字組成的字符串是這種格式嗎?pzdz1,3,5,23,6,15,17select * from table where pzdz like('aa,%') or pzdz li

    短句

    s語句

    閱讀(534)

    什么是S語言 S語言是由AT&T貝爾實驗室開發的一種用來進行數據探索、統計分析、作圖的解釋型語言。它的豐富的數據類型(向量、數組、列表、對象等)特別有利于實現新的統計算

    短句

    英語作文語句

    閱讀(491)

    英語作文萬能句子 1、In view of such serious situation, environmental tools of transportation like ____ are more important than any time before.考慮到這些嚴重

    短句

    sql2008語句

    閱讀(468)

    SQL2008和sql2008 r2有什么區別 SQL2008和SQL2008 r2的區別: 一、功能的區別 SQL2008增加了很多新功能包括:新功能包括數據壓縮,基于策略的管理和集成全文檢索功能。可以對

    短句

    sql語句的類型

    閱讀(583)

    sql語句分幾類,sql數據庫都有哪幾種數據類型 一、 整數數據類型整數數據類型是最常用的數據類型之一。1、INT (INTEGER)INT (或INTEGER)數據類型存儲從-2的31次方 (-2 ,147 ,

    短句

    if分支語句

    閱讀(503)

    選擇分支結構中的if語句有幾種形式 switch(變量名或變量表達式){case 1:。;case 2:。;case 3:。;case n:。;default:。;}上面的case后跟的數不一定是1~n,只要是確定的數就可以,與上面switch括號內的

    短句

    matlab循環語句for

    閱讀(496)

    Matlab for 循環語句 沒仔細研究你那個擬合函數的用法。不過像這種需要分段處理數據的情況很多,有種在 matlab 里很常用的技巧感覺你可以學學:假設原始數據(xdata)是一列 100 個數,你需要一次處理 13 個,那么下面這段代碼先將這 100

    短句

    在as語句注釋

    閱讀(476)

    such as引導的3種句子詳細解釋 我來解釋。首先說一下,這是一個定語從句。你說為什么不用 which 或者 that ,這是因為在英語的定語從句的語法中規定,先行詞被 such ,the same 修飾,關系代詞要用 as , 為的就是避免于 such

    短句

    c語言中或語句

    閱讀(759)

    C語言中常用語句有哪些呢 以下是C語言中常用語句的精辟總結:跳轉語句判斷語句循環語句goto語句(“轉舵”語句)if語句(“如果”語句)while語句(“當(時候)”語句)break語句(“中斷”語

    短句

    cwhile語句

    閱讀(476)

    c語言中while的用法 語句a;while(n==1);語句B;當n==1時,程序while(1)成立,不斷循環,因為后面while()后面直接是分號“;”所以這里n==1直接就是死循環, 當n與等于1時,程序同樣是whi

    短句

    sql語句的格式

    閱讀(466)

    請簡單介紹sql語句的基本格式 下列語句部分是Mssql語句,不可以在access中使用。 SQL分類: DDL—數據定義語言(CREATE,ALTER,DROP,DECLARE) DML—數據操縱語言(SELECT,DELETE,UPDATE,INSER

    短句

    matlab的if循環語句

    閱讀(919)

    matlab中for循環嵌套if語句 1、新建一個子程序loopcolor。2、然后是定義幾個變量,都是整數型。Dim myrow As Integer Dim mycol As Integer Dim mycolor As Integer。3、為mycol

    短句

    sql語句or的優化

    閱讀(720)

    SQL語句中的多個OR該怎么來優化 與或非是邏輯判斷的必須,如果真的需要很多or來判斷,那么誰也沒有辦法。一般優化or的辦法是,減少or,也就是減少判斷條件。這個不僅僅是數據庫的

    短句

    s語句

    閱讀(534)

    什么是S語言 S語言是由AT&T貝爾實驗室開發的一種用來進行數據探索、統計分析、作圖的解釋型語言。它的豐富的數據類型(向量、數組、列表、對象等)特別有利于實現新的統計算

    短句

    sql2008in語句

    閱讀(527)

    SQL in查詢語句 在數據庫中有一個pzdz 這是個字段嗎?里面的是數字組成的字符串是這種格式嗎?pzdz1,3,5,23,6,15,17select * from table where pzdz like('aa,%') or pzdz li

    短句

    if語句的執行順序

    閱讀(1246)

    寫出if語句的書寫格式與執行順序 IF語句根據指定的條件來確定語句執行順序,共有3種類型。1、 用于門閂控制的IF語句書寫格式:IF 條件 THEN&lt;順序處理語句>END IF;條件成立,順序處理語句執行,否則不執行。2、 用于二選一控制的IF語句書寫

    短句

    sql2008語句

    閱讀(468)

    SQL2008和sql2008 r2有什么區別 SQL2008和SQL2008 r2的區別: 一、功能的區別 SQL2008增加了很多新功能包括:新功能包括數據壓縮,基于策略的管理和集成全文檢索功能。可以對

    短句

    英語作文語句

    閱讀(491)

    英語作文萬能句子 1、In view of such serious situation, environmental tools of transportation like ____ are more important than any time before.考慮到這些嚴重

    短句

    sql語句的類型

    閱讀(583)

    sql語句分幾類,sql數據庫都有哪幾種數據類型 一、 整數數據類型整數數據類型是最常用的數據類型之一。1、INT (INTEGER)INT (或INTEGER)數據類型存儲從-2的31次方 (-2 ,147 ,

    短句

    if分支語句

    閱讀(503)

    選擇分支結構中的if語句有幾種形式 switch(變量名或變量表達式){case 1:。;case 2:。;case 3:。;case n:。;default:。;}上面的case后跟的數不一定是1~n,只要是確定的數就可以,與上面switch括號內的

    短句

    sql設置語句是

    閱讀(476)

    sql語句如何設置默認項 修改列的默認值OracleSQL>ALTER TABLE test_tab2 MODIFY sex DEFAULT '男';表已更改。SQL Server通過新增約束來處理 1>ALTER TABLE test_tab2>ADD

    久久热在线视频